Population By Race and Ethnicity in Red Willow, NE in 2015

Updated on June 16, 2025.

Based on the US Census Vintage data estimates, in 2015, the 10,895 population of Red Willow County, Nebraska comprised of 546 people who identified as Hispanic (5.01%), and 10,349 people who identified as Non-Hispanic (94.99%).

Race: The White Alone population was the largest racial group in Red Willow County, Nebraska with a population of 10,527 (96.62%); Two Or More Races population was the second largest racial group with a population of 133 (1.22%); and Black or African American Alone was the third largest racial group with a population of 108 (0.99%).

Ethnicity: The White Alone - Non Hispanic population was the largest ethnic group in Red Willow County, Nebraska in 2015, with a population of 10,052 (92.26%); the second largest ethnic group was White Alone - Hispanic with a population of 475 (4.36%); and the third largest ethnic group was Two Or More Races - Non Hispanic with a population of 106 (0.97%).

Population By Race in Red Willow , NE in 2015
Race Population Percentage
Black or African American Alone 108 0.99%
White Alone 10,527 96.62%
American Indian and Alaska Native Alone 81 0.74%
Asian Alone 44 0.4%
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ander Alone 2 0.02%
Two Or More Races 133 1.22%
Population By Ethnicity in Red Willow , NE in 2015
Ethnicity Population Percentage
Black or African American Alone - Hispanic 5 0.05%
White Alone - Hispanic 475 4.36%
American Indian and Alaska Native Alone - Hispanic 33 0.3%
Asian Alone - Hispanic 6 0.06%
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ander Alone - Hispanic 0 0%
Two Or More Races - Hispanic 27 0.25%
Black or African American Alone - Non Hispanic 103 0.95%
White Alone - Non Hispanic 10,052 92.26%
American Indian and Alaska Native Alone - Non Hispanic 48 0.44%
Asian Alone - Non Hispanic 38 0.35%
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ander Alone - Non Hispanic 2 0.02%
Two Or More Races - Non Hispanic 106 0.97%
